Open topological strings and integrable hierarchies: Remodeling the A-model

Brini, Andrea

Understand

We set up, purely in A-model terms, a novel formalism for the global solution of the open and closed topological A-model on toric Calabi-Yau threefolds.

  • The starting point is to build on recent progress in the mathematical theory of open Gromov-Witten invariants of orbifolds; we interpret the localization formulae as relating D-brane amplitudes to closed string amplitudes perturbed with twisted masses through an analogue of the "loop insertion operator" of matrix models.
  • We first generalize this form of open/closed string duality to general toric backgrounds in all chambers of the stringy Kaehler moduli space; secondly, we display a neat connection of the (gauged) closed string side to tau functions of 1+1 Hamiltonian integrable hierarchies, and exploit it to provide an effective computation of open string amplitudes.
  • In doing so, we also provide a systematic treatment of the change of flat open moduli induced by a phase transition in the closed moduli space.
